using CartographerSharp.Common.Math;
using CartographerSharp.Models.Transform;
using RobotNet10.Shared.Numbers;
namespace CartographerSharp.Mapping.D2D;
/// <summary>
/// Defines the limits of a grid map.
/// </summary>
public class MapLimits
{
private readonly double _resolution;
private readonly Vector2 _max;
private readonly CellLimits _cellLimits;
public MapLimits(double resolution, Vector2 max, CellLimits cellLimits)
{
if (resolution <= 0.0)
{
throw new ArgumentException("Resolution must be positive", nameof(resolution));
}
if (cellLimits.NumXCells <= 0 || cellLimits.NumYCells <= 0)
{
throw new ArgumentException("Cell limits must be positive", nameof(cellLimits));
}
_resolution = resolution;
_max = max;
_cellLimits = cellLimits;
}
/// <summary>
/// Creates from proto representation.
/// Match C++: explicit MapLimits(const proto::MapLimits& map_limits)
/// </summary>
public MapLimits(Models.Mapping.MapLimits proto)
{
_resolution = proto.Resolution;
_max = new Vector2(proto.Max.X, proto.Max.Y);
// Match C++: cell_limits_(map_limits.cell_limits())
_cellLimits = new CellLimits(proto.CellLimits);
}
/// <summary>
/// Returns the cell size in meters. All cells are square and the resolution is
/// the length of one side.
/// </summary>
public double Resolution => _resolution;
/// <summary>
/// Returns the corner of the limits, i.e., all pixels have positions with
/// smaller coordinates.
/// </summary>
public Vector2 Max => _max;
/// <summary>
/// Returns the limits of the grid in number of cells.
/// </summary>
public CellLimits CellLimits => _cellLimits;
/// <summary>
/// Returns the index of the cell containing the 'point' which may be outside
/// the map, i.e., negative or too large indices that will return false for
/// Contains().
/// </summary>
public Array2i GetCellIndex(Vector2 point)
{
// Index values are row major and the top left has (0, 0)
// and contains (centered_max_x, centered_max_y). We need to flip and rotate.
// Match C++: common::RoundToInt(x) = std::lround(x) - rounds to nearest long, then casts to int
// std::lround rounds to nearest integer using current rounding mode (default: round half away from zero)
// In C#, Math.Round with MidpointRounding.AwayFromZero matches std::lround behavior
// CRITICAL: Use std::lround equivalent - Math.Round with MidpointRounding.AwayFromZero
// But std::lround actually uses "round half to even" (banker's rounding) by default in C++11+
// However, C++ code uses common::RoundToInt which is std::lround, and std::lround uses current rounding mode
// In practice, std::lround with default rounding mode rounds half away from zero
// So Math.Round with MidpointRounding.AwayFromZero should match
var x = (int)Math.Round((_max.Y - point.Y) / _resolution - 0.5, MidpointRounding.AwayFromZero);
var y = (int)Math.Round((_max.X - point.X) / _resolution - 0.5, MidpointRounding.AwayFromZero);
return new Array2i(x, y);
}
/// <summary>
/// Returns the center of the cell at 'cell_index'.
/// </summary>
public Vector2 GetCellCenter(Array2i cellIndex)
{
return new Vector2(
(_max.X - Resolution * (cellIndex.Y + 0.5)),
(_max.Y - Resolution * (cellIndex.X + 0.5))
);
}
/// <summary>
/// Returns true if the grid contains 'cell_index'.
/// </summary>
public bool Contains(Array2i cellIndex)
{
return cellIndex.X >= 0 && cellIndex.Y >= 0 &&
cellIndex.X < _cellLimits.NumXCells &&
cellIndex.Y < _cellLimits.NumYCells;
}
/// <summary>
/// Converts to proto representation.
/// </summary>
public Models.Mapping.MapLimits ToProto()
{
var cellLimitsProto = _cellLimits.ToProto();
return new Models.Mapping.MapLimits(
_resolution,
new Vector2d(_max.X, _max.Y),
new Models.Mapping.CellLimits(cellLimitsProto.NumXCells, cellLimitsProto.NumYCells)
);
}
}
